lib/sugarcube/symbol.rb in sugarcube-0.20.11 vs lib/sugarcube/symbol.rb in sugarcube-0.20.12

- old
+ new

@@ -50,11 +50,12 @@ attr :control_states attr :control_events attr :activityindicator_styles attr :segmented_styles attr :datepicker_modes - attr :content_modes + attr :uiview_content_modes + attr :uiview_animation_curve attr :tableview_styles attr :tableview_rowanimation attr :tableview_cellstyles attr :tableview_cellaccessorytype @@ -272,11 +273,11 @@ date: UIDatePickerModeDate, dateandtime: UIDatePickerModeDateAndTime, countdowntimer: UIDatePickerModeCountDownTimer } - @content_modes = { + @uiview_content_modes = { scale: UIViewContentModeScaleToFill, scale_to_fill: UIViewContentModeScaleToFill, scaletofill: UIViewContentModeScaleToFill, fit: UIViewContentModeScaleAspectFit, scaleaspectfit: UIViewContentModeScaleAspectFit, @@ -298,10 +299,17 @@ bottom_left: UIViewContentModeBottomLeft, bottomright: UIViewContentModeBottomRight, bottom_right: UIViewContentModeBottomRight, } + @uiview_animation_curve = { + ease_in_out: UIViewAnimationCurveEaseInOut, + ease_in: UIViewAnimationCurveEaseIn, + ease_out: UIViewAnimationCurveEaseOut, + linear: UIViewAnimationCurveLinear + } + @tableview_styles = { plain: UITableViewStylePlain, grouped: UITableViewStyleGrouped, } @@ -579,14 +587,19 @@ def uidatepickermode sugarcube_look_in(Symbol.datepicker_modes) end def uicontentmode - sugarcube_look_in(Symbol.content_modes) + sugarcube_look_in(Symbol.uiview_content_modes) end alias uiviewcontentmode uicontentmode + def uianimationcurve + sugarcube_look_in(Symbol.uiview_animation_curve) + end + alias uiviewanimationcurve uianimationcurve + def uitablestyle sugarcube_look_in(Symbol.tableview_styles) end alias uitableviewstyle uitablestyle @@ -598,13 +611,14 @@ def uitablecellstyle sugarcube_look_in(Symbol.tableview_cellstyles) end alias uitableviewcellstyle uitablecellstyle - def uitableviewcellaccessorytype + def uitablecellaccessorytype sugarcube_look_in(Symbol.tableview_cellaccessorytype) end - alias uitablecellaccessory uitableviewcellaccessorytype + alias uitablecellaccessory uitablecellaccessorytype + alias uitableviewcellaccessorytype uitablecellaccessorytype def uitablecellselectionstyle sugarcube_look_in(Symbol.tableview_cellselectionstyle) end alias uitableviewcellselectionstyle uitablecellselectionstyle